Tibicar Drive West is in Heysham, Morecambe and in Lancaster district. LA3 2AU is located in the Heysham Central elect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Morecambe and Lunesdale.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ding LA3 2AU,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 54.2%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Tibicar Drive West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Tibicar Drive West was 63.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 23.2% lower than the Heysham Central average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Tibicar Drive West has the 16th lowest crime rate of 68 local areas in Heysham Central and the 227th lowest crime rate of 477 local areas in Lancaster .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 39.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-77.1%.

Employment

LA3 2AU area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
